7. R. prunifolius Sibth. & Sm. View in CoL , FI. Graec. Prodr. 1: 157 (1806).
Small, procumbent, very spiny shrub. Leaves 0-5-1-2 cm, oblong or ovate, crenate, glabrous, deciduous; lateral veins inconspicuous; petiole not or little longer than stipules. Drupe black when ripe. Rocky places. Greece and Kriti. Cr Gr.
